Dose anyone use mpich2 with ifort (l_fc_pc_8.1.025)?
I had a small question with this combination. When I compiled my test MPI program with mpif90, all were ok. Then I ran it with mpiexec -n 1 ./a.out, it showed
"./a.out: error while loading shared libraries: libcxa.so.5: cannot open shared object file: No such file or directory".

It seemed that the libcxa.so.5 could not be found. I checked my env and it showed
"LD_LIBRARY_PATH=/opt/intel_fc_80/lib",
so the compiler initiation scripts went well.

Finally, I modified the mpiexec command to resolve the problem:
mpiexec -genv LD_LIBRARY_PATH /opt/intel_fc_80/lib -n 1 ./a.out

My question is that why LD_LIBRARY_PATH dose not pass to mpiexec automatically? Is my installation of mpich2 incomplete?
